    Let’s Settle This Once and For All: Is Crown Royal Gluten Free?

    Short answer: Technically, yes.
    Longer answer: Let's dig in, because this isn’t your average whiskey chat.

    Crown Royal is a Canadian whisky made primarily from corn, rye, and barley. Yes—rye and barley both contain gluten. But here’s where the science (and the drama) kicks in: during the distillation process, gluten proteins are removed, leaving behind a spirit that is—by most measures—safe for people with gluten intolerance or celiac disease.

    According to my Gluten-Free Alcoholic Beverage Guide, distilled spirits like Crown Royal are generally considered gluten-free, unless something funky is added post-distillation. In Crown Royal’s case, the brand does not add any gluten-containing flavorings after distillation for their original line.

    So yes, Crown Royal Original is gluten-free.
    If you're sipping on one of their flavored varieties? Do your homework—some add flavorings that could be sketchy for those of us with gluten issues.

    A Word to the Wise (and the Celiac)

    Not all spirits that start gluten-free stay that way. That’s why K.C. the G-Free Foodie keeps a close eye on what’s safe and what’s not. The general rule of thumb is this:

    “Distilled liquors are gluten-free unless something’s added back in afterward.”

    So if you’re venturing into Crown Royal’s flavored realm—like Regal Apple, Vanilla, or Peach—double-check the labels or reach out to the manufacturer directly. When in doubt, stick to the original.

    And while we’re at it, here’s a list of gluten-free-friendly mixers to pair with your spirits:

    • Sparkling water
    • 100% fruit juice
    • Ginger ale (verify the brand!)
    • Club soda
    • Fresh citrus juice

    Ingredients
     
     

    • 2 oz. Crown Royal
    • 1 ½ oz. Limoncello
    • 3 oz. Ginger Ale
    • Ice crushed or cubed—dealer’s choice
    • Optional garnish: lemon twist or a thin slice of candied ginger if you're feeling extra

    Instructions
     

    • Fill a heavy-bottomed (bucket-style) glass with ice.
    • Pour in Crown Royal, then Limoncello, then ginger ale.
    • Stir. Don’t shake. You’re not making a martini.
    • Sip like the confident, gluten-free badass you are.
